Technical specifications of the handpan with infinite capabilities

  • Instrument family: percussion – idiophone
  • Number of notes: 10
  • Key: D Kurd
  • Frequency: 440 or 432 hertz
  • Diameter: 22 in (55 cm)
  • Height: 10 in (25 cm)
  • Material: high-hardness stainless steel, 0.047 in (1.2 mm) thick
  • Weight: 8 lb 13 oz (4 kg)

Master the art of handpan harmony for instant personal well-being

The handpan is an idiophone made from two welded, nitrided steel half-shells, invented in Switzerland in 2000 by Felix Rohner and Sabrina Schärer. Its convex shape lets each hand strike produce a note whose tone and sustain vary depending on where you play, a phenomenon explained by impedance acoustics. Beginners and pros alike love its intuitive feel, with no “wrong notes” and rich harmonics. Each note blends three frequencies (fundamental, octave, and fifth), creating a balanced sound spectrum that naturally encourages relaxation. In meditation sessions or art-therapy workshops, the handpan can feel deeply immersive—like lullabies, birdsong, or ocean waves. At Instruments du Monde, each instrument is hand-tuned and designed to deliver optimal tonal balance for maximum ease and calm. Discover the story behind the arm-wrestling match between Cédric and David Charrier

At the Handpan Festival in Sauvian, nicknamed “Panradis,” founder Cédric, a 43-year-old entrepreneur and father of two daughters, offered David Charrier a performance fee. Charrier preferred to play for free and won the arm-wrestling match, refusing any payment. Since the very first edition on September 19–21, 2014, 800 people have shown up, and today more than 7,500 festivalgoers come to enjoy this venue with permanent infrastructure (drinking water and electricity). Cédric set up a permanent stage where didgeridoo and jaw harp workshops are also held, while a Zen garden welcomes 20 practitioners focused on the seven chakras for Thai massages, lithotherapy, and reflexology. You can meet handpan makers, jewelry artisans, and enjoy a wide variety of food options. David Charrier chose passion over money, capturing the festival’s spirit of sharing. Improve your dexterity with targeted exercises

To progress quickly on the handpan, it’s essential to add hand-coordination and instrument-specific dexterity exercises to your routine. Online courses and workshops offer simple drills, such as fast alternation between the index, middle, and ring fingers or combining simultaneous strikes on the “ding” and the outer dimples. These movements sharpen dynamic control and build a more precise touch. Trained teachers also share tips on posture, core alignment, and shoulder relaxation—key to practicing without fatigue. You’ll learn to sync your breathing with your strikes for smoother flow, build melodies by combining different pentatonic intervals, and structure your playing around simple rhythmic patterns. Hand coordination and dexterity exercises are essential for developing speed and fluidity. By practicing regularly, you’ll gain confidence, musicality, and technical ease. Explore Pang Strings and their post-Hang applications

After Hang production ceased in 2013, PANArt launched a new family of instruments, the “Pang strings,” incorporating specially nitrided steel wires to bring a fresh melodic dimension. These strings, installed on various prototypes such as the Gubal and Gudu, offer harmonic textures reminiscent of a harp or sitar. Musicians can blend percussion with sustained tones for immersive compositions. This concept, built on the same alloy used for the Hang, has inspired some makers to create hybrid handpans that combine note fields and strings, opening up new sonic horizons.
